Asbestos has long been acknowledged for its harmful health effects, significantly in terms of construction and renovation tasks involving older buildings. The presence of asbestos in roofing materials is especially regarding as a end result of health risks related to its removal. As such, understanding these risks is significant for anyone considering asbestos roof removal - Asbestos Roof Removal Services.


Asbestos is a mineral fiber that was extensively utilized in building materials for its warmth resistance and sturdiness. When these materials are disturbed or eliminated, they launch microscopic fibers into the air. Inhalation of those fibers poses important health hazards. Over time, publicity can result in severe situations, together with asbestosis, lung most cancers, and mesothelioma, a rare cancer tightly linked to asbestos publicity. Each of those circumstances can take many years to develop, making persons exposed to asbestos at risk even years after initial exposure.


In the case of asbestos roof removal, the risks extend beyond the individual performing the work. Family members and others in the neighborhood may be in danger if correct precautions usually are not taken. As fibers settle into clothes, hair, and pores and skin, they'll inadvertently be transported to different areas, exposing further individuals to asbestos contamination. This secondary exposure can be just as harmful and is commonly ignored in discussions surrounding asbestos removal.

Inexperienced people attempting to remove an asbestos roof may exacerbate the problem. Without proper training, they may inadvertently disturb asbestos-containing materials in ways that launch larger concentrations of fibers. The chance of publicity considerably will increase in these conditions. Therefore, it's crucial to involve professionals who are trained and equipped to handle hazardous materials safely.


Building regulations typically require that any asbestos removal project comply with strict guidelines. These regulations encompass secure dealing with, disposal, and cleanup procedures. Failure to stick to such regulations not solely poses health risks but can also result in authorized penalties. Individuals and companies should be conscious of their duties to comply with local and federal legal guidelines.


Before starting any roof removal project, thorough inspection and testing for asbestos-containing materials are essential. An asbestos survey is a standard process undertaken to establish the presence and situation of any asbestos. Depending on the findings, an in depth motion plan can be formulated to make sure a secure removal course of. This plan ought to embrace measures for containment, personal protecting tools for staff, and clear communication with all parties involved.


Health surveillance is one other crucial facet of managing risks related to asbestos. Regular health check-ups for people involved in the removal course of might help identify early indicators of antagonistic health effects. For employees who might inhale asbestos fibers, monitoring lung function and total respiratory health is essential. Early intervention can typically lead to higher outcomes.

Personal protecting gear performs an essential role in minimizing health dangers during asbestos roof removal. This contains specialized respirators, coveralls, gloves, and eye safety. The right gear reduces the likelihood of inhaling asbestos fibers. However, sporting such protective gear is simply one part of a complete safety technique. Proper training on tips on how to use and maintain this gear is equally necessary to ensure most effectiveness.


In addition to health risks, improper removal can lead to important environmental contamination. Asbestos fibers can remain airborne for extended intervals, posing risks to anybody nearby. Contaminated materials have to be disposed of in accordance with regulations to prevent additional publicity. This means identifying applicable disposal websites and understanding regulations surrounding hazardous waste to ensure compliance.


Even after the successful removal of the asbestos roof, the realm should undergo thorough cleaning to remove any potential residual fibers. Wet cleaning methods are sometimes really helpful to minimize airborne particles. Vacuuming with specialized HEPA filters may help take away asbestos debris effectively. A rigorous follow-up inspection is advisable to verify that the realm is free of harmful substances.

    What is asbestos and why is it dangerous?

Asbestos is a naturally occurring fibrous mineral that was widely used in building materials due to its hearth resistance and durability. It's dangerous as a outcome of when asbestos-containing materials are disturbed, they will release microscopic fibers into the air, which can be inhaled and lead to severe health points, including lung cancer and mesothelioma.

What health dangers are associated with asbestos roof removal?


Removing asbestos roofing poses important health risks, together with publicity to asbestos fibers that can result in lung illness, cancers, and other critical respiratory conditions. The risks are significantly high through the removal course of if correct safety protocols aren't adopted.




What precautions must be taken throughout asbestos roof removal?


When eradicating asbestos roofing, it is important to comply with strict security guidelines, including wearing protective gear, utilizing HEPA-filtered respirators, sealing off the work space to stop fiber release, and disposing of materials based on regulatory requirements. Hiring a licensed asbestos abatement skilled is very beneficial.

How can I safely dispose of asbestos roofing materials?


Asbestos roofing materials should be disposed of based on local regulations, which normally require them to be placed in specific waste containers and brought to designated landfills. It's best to hire professionals who're educated in hazardous waste disposal to ensure compliance and security.

Is it protected to reside in a house with an asbestos roof?


Living in a home with an intact asbestos roof poses minimal threat, so long as the material is undisturbed. However, if renovations or repairs are planned, or if the roof shows signs of wear, it’s advisable to consult professionals to assess the situation and potential risks.

What are the signs of asbestos exposure?


Symptoms of asbestos exposure might not appear for many years and can embrace persistent coughing, chest ache, shortness of breath, and a decline in overall respiratory health. If you may have been exposed to asbestos, it’s essential to seek the assistance of a healthcare provider for evaluation and monitoring.


How do I know if an expert is qualified to remove asbestos?


Look for licensed asbestos abatement contractors who adjust to native regulations. Check for certifications, experience in dealing with asbestos materials, and optimistic reviews from past shoppers. It’s important to ensure they follow security protocols in the course of the removal process.
